July 21, 2022, Oslo, Norway: PGS has been awarded a significant 3D exploration
acquisition contract offshore Indonesia by a major energy company. Further, the
Company has also been awarded a major 4D acquisition contract offshore Australia
by an international energy company. Ramform Sovereign will mobilize for the 3D
exploration contract in Indonesia mid-October and acquisition is expected to
complete mid-December. The vessel will continue to Australia and mobilize for
the 4D contract around year-end 2022 and complete acquisition towards the end of
February 2023.
"We are very pleased with these two contract awards, which in combination
constitute an acquisition campaign of close to five months. The seismic
acquisition market in Asia-Pacific has been slower than in the Atlantic basins,
so it is encouraging to experience increasing demand in the region, and we have
good leads for additional work beyond the campaign we have already secured,"
says President & CEO in PGS, Rune Olav Pedersen.

PGS ASA and its subsidiaries ("PGS" or "the Company") is a fully integrated
marine geophysical company that provides a broad range of seismic and reservoir
services, including data acquisition, imaging, interpretation, and field
evaluation. Our services are provided to the oil and gas industry, as well as to
the broader and emerging new energy industries, including carbon storage and
offshore wind. The Company operates on a worldwide basis with headquarters in
Oslo, Norway and the PGS share is listed on the Oslo stock exchange (OSE: PGS).
